Wexler Demands FBI Come Clean on CIA Torture
Questions FBI Director in House Judiciary Hearing

(Washington, DC) Today during a House Judiciary Committee hearing, Congressman Robert Wexler (D-FL) questioned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) director Robert Mueller on the CIA’s participation in illegal use of torture.  During his questioning of Mueller, Congressman Wexler sought to find out why the FBI did not launch an investigation into alleged illegal torture practices used by the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A) when the FBI deemed the practices too questionable for FBI agents to participate in the actions.  In his testimony to Congressman Wexler, Mueller tacitly admitted to having knowledge that improper interrogation tactics were in use by the CIA.
